Title:
  Plugging a new USB mic or headphone does not select it automatically

Bug description:
  Binary package hint: gnome-control-center

  on Ubuntu 10.04

  how to reproduce :
  1) Buy a new USB headphone
  2) Start an Ubuntu session
  3) Open Rhythmbox and start listening to music with normal speakers
  4) Plug your headphone

  RESULT : music is not played in the headphone (Headphone is not
  selected automatically by Ubuntu), but still played in the speakers

  EXPECTED RESULT : music is played in the headphone (Headphone is not
  selected automatically by Ubuntu), and stops being played from the
  speakers

  Same for a new mic.
